Peter Somerville, mainstay of Melbourne’s bluegrass scene and celebrated 5-string maestro, has been playing banjo for close on thirty years. He has toured and recorded with some of Australia’s top musicians including Paul Kelly, Kasey Chambers and Renee Geyer, as well as occasionally gracing the small screen with his banjo skills. On tour, he has brought his unique sound to appreciative audiences across Australia, the USA and Singapore, and has a small but devoted cult following in Japan. Currently he plays regular gigs with his own band The Somervilles as well as longtime Melbourne favourites the Pheasant Pluckers. In addition to playing banjo, Peter is an accomplished singer and also plays fiddle, dobro and guitar.

Peter has been teaching banjo for most of his playing career and has developed a proven teaching method that caters to students from absolute beginners to advanced players. He teaches both 3-finger/ bluegrass style and clawhammer/ old-timey banjo.
